Upon assumption of duty, the Permanent Secretary of Federal Ministry of Aviation and Aerospace Development Dr. Ibrahim Abubakar Kana mni has promised Nigerians that a National Carrier will soon be birthed. He also promised the revamp of airports across the country. Abubakar Kana made this known at the Ministry's headquarters in Abuja during the handing-over ceremony organized by the Ministry.
Kana, former Permanent Secretary of Ministry of Defence said that his statement is premised upon President Tinubu’s renewed hope agenda in the aviation sector adding that he would give unreserved support to the Minister of Aviation and Aerospace Development, Festus Keyamo in the actualization of Nigeria national carrier as well as upgrade of the airports across Nigeria to international standard.
“Resources are scarce, we need to embrace the private sector to support Nigeria's Aviation industry", he added. Kana maintained that he believes in doing new things and appealed to all the Agencies of the Ministry to support the Renewed Hope Agenda of President Bola Ahmed Tinubu.
